From 4daf9d8ab0696f77d9dfe48366c68de25f3f6809 Mon Sep 17 00:00:00 2001 From: Felipe Zimmerle Date: Fri, 8 Jul 2016 11:05:09 -0300 Subject: [PATCH] Adds a test case for WEBSERVER_ERROR_LOG WEBSERVER_ERROR_LOG is not supported by libmodsecurity. This test case confirms the parser error that says so. --- .../regression/variable-WEBSERVER_ERROR_LOG.json | 14 ++++++++++++++ 1 file changed, 14 insertions(+) create mode 100644 test/test-cases/regression/variable-WEBSERVER_ERROR_LOG.json diff --git a/test/test-cases/regression/variable-WEBSERVER_ERROR_LOG.json b/test/test-cases/regression/variable-WEBSERVER_ERROR_LOG.json new file mode 100644 index 00000000..06d2587d --- /dev/null +++ b/test/test-cases/regression/variable-WEBSERVER_ERROR_LOG.json @@ -0,0 +1,14 @@ +[ + { + "enabled":1, + "version_min":300000, + "version_max":0, + "title":"Testing Variables :: WEBSERVER_ERROR_LOG (1/1)", + "expected":{ + "parser_error":"Line: 1. Column: 27. Variable VARIABLE_WEBSERVER_ERROR_LOG is not supported by libModSecurity" + }, + "rules":[ + "secrule WEBSERVER_ERROR_LOG \"@contains test\" \"id:1,t:lowercase,t:none,msg:'This is a test, %{REQUEST_HEADERS:Accept}%'\"" + ] + } +]